Abstract
5'-guanylic acid (GMP) is produced efficiently by allowing a microorganism to react with xanthylic acid (XMP), wherein said microorganism is able to convert xanthylic acid into 5′-guanylic acid and has been modified so that the nagD gene does not function normally and 5′-guanylic acid synthetase activity is enhanced.
